What Category of Patents Does the Attorney Typically Handle?

Not all patents fall into the same category. Utility patents deal with new products or new drugs. Design patents are appropriate for when you have an idea about a product that will be made by someone else. Plant patents are appropriate if you have a new variety of hybrid plant.

Your patent attorney should be familiar with all three types of patents and how you can use them strategically to grow your business. By asking the attorney what category of patents they are familiar with, you will have a better idea about whether they are going to be able to help you through the process of obtaining the particular patent you need.

Are They Registered With the United States Patent and Trademark Office?

Registration with the United States Patent and Trademark Office is essential to your attorney’s ability to help you with your patent needs.

This office registers both agents and attorneys specializing in patent law. Attorneys who are not registered will not be able to represent you when talking with the office.

Will Your Attorney Stick With You Throughout the Whole Process?

Experienced patent attorneys understand that if your patent is not rejected the first time you submit it, you did not try to claim broad enough protection for your innovation.

Your attorney will simply have to work with the Patent Office to determine the maximum scope of protection available and will resubmit the patent to ensure that you receive all of the protection to which you are entitled. You want to make sure that the attorney is willing to be with you through this long process.
